Angelica sinensis (Dang Gui) has a sweet, slightly bitter taste with a mild numbing sensation. The best quality is characterized by a long main root, few lateral roots, an oily texture, a yellowish-white cross-section, and a strong aroma. “Angelica Sinensis” is a medicinal name first recorded in the Shennong Bencao Jing, classified as a medium-grade herb, and widely used in clinical practice, often referred to as “the herb that returns to the source.” It is primarily produced in provinces such as Gansu, Sichuan, and Yunnan in China. Angelica sinensis (当归), also known as Dong Quai, is a perennial herb that grows to a height of 0.4-1 meter. It flowers from June to July and bears fruit from July to September. Angelica Sinensis (当归, Dāngguī) is a commonly used tra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) herb, first recorded in the Shennong Bencao Jing (Shennong’s Classic of Materia Medica) and classified as a medium-grade herb.
